1

Senior Java Developer Jobs in Bristow, VA (NOW HIRING)

Senior Java Developer

Merrifield, VA · On-site

$57 - $72.75/hr

Serve as a senior technical contributor responsible for translating business and platform ... in programming languages / standards / build tools including Java, XML, Open API, Maven, and ANT ...

Sr. Java Developer

Ashburn, VA · On-site

$58.50 - $74.75/hr

Sr. Java Developer At B&A, we foster and embrace a distinct set of values that we live by and instill in all aspects of our organization: dedication, commitment, partnership, trust, and recognition.

Sr. Java Developer

Ashburn, VA

$58.50 - $74.75/hr

Description Sr. Java Developer At B&A, we foster and embrace a distinct set of values that we live by and instill in all aspects of our organization: dedication, commitment, partnership, trust, and ...

Sr Java Developer

Chantilly, VA

$58.50 - $74.75/hr

AFS is seeking a Java Developer to join our Defense Health portfolio. The developer is responsible for participating in the full agile application development life cycle for new development design ...

Senior Java Developer

Merrifield, VA · Remote

$57 - $72.75/hr

Serve as a senior technical contributor responsible for translating business and platform ... in programming languages / standards / build tools including Java, XML, Open API, Maven, and ANT ...

Senior Java /Webservices developer

Lorton, VA · On-site

$58 - $73.75/hr

Our expanding client is looking for Sr. Java / Web service Developers in to drive our exciting initiatives and provide high quality services that our clients expect! As a member Java Developer ...

Senior Java Developer

Sterling, VA · On-site

$125K - $145K/yr

Senior Full Stack Developer Laansu has an engaging opportunity for a talented Senior Software ... Java. * 5+ years of building web applications or APIs. * 5+ years of designing objects in ...

Senior Java Developer

Reston, VA · Remote

$59.50 - $76/hr

ASRC Federal Arctic Slope Mission Services' is seeking a Java Developer with experience in building high-performing, scalable, enterprise-grade applications to support a government contract in ...

Senior Java Developer

Reston, VA · Remote

$59.50 - $76/hr

ASRC Federal Arctic Slope Mission Services' is seeking a Java Developer with experience in building high-performing, scalable, enterprise-grade applications to support a government contract in ...

Senior Java Developer

Sterling, VA · On-site

$125K - $145K/yr

Senior Full Stack Developer Laansu has an engaging opportunity for a talented Senior Software ... Java. * 5+ years of building web applications or APIs. * 5+ years of designing objects in ...

Senior Java Developer

Reston, VA · On-site

$59.50 - $76/hr

Join our team and discover why we are a top veteran employer and Certified Great Place to Work™ ASRC Federal Arctic Slope Mission Services' is seeking a Java Developer with experience in building ...

Sr Java Developer

Reston, VA · On-site

$59.50 - $76/hr

... across Java/J2EE based technologies. - Experience in building Web Services & demonstrated experience in specific technologies including, EJB, JSF 2, JPA 2, Spring, Oracle - 3+ years experience ...

Sr Java Developer

Reston, VA · On-site

$59.50 - $76/hr

... across Java/J2EE based technologies. - Experience in building Web Services & demonstrated experience in specific technologies including, EJB, JSF 2, JPA 2, Spring, Oracle - 3+ years experience ...

Java Full Stack Developer Senior

Reston, VA · On-site

$54.50 - $70.50/hr

Java Full Stack Developer Senior Location: Reston, VA Duration: 6+ Months Description Our client, a major financial institution, needs a technical Senior Java Full Stack Developer to replace a legacy ...

Locals Only Urgent Need SR JAVA Developer

Vienna, VA · On-site

$51.25 - $66.25/hr

Position Title: Sr. Java Developer Location: Vienna, VA (Locals Only) Duration: 6 Months No H1 candidates Basic Purpose: To support software development organizational initiatives by designing and ...

Java Developer

Herndon, VA

$52.50 - $67.75/hr

The Senior Developer will assist with the design, build, implementation, and support of a portfolio of Java-based applications for a large Financial Services client. Duties: - Develop and unit test ...

next page

Showing results 1-20

Senior Java Developer information

See Bristow, VA salary details

$10

$59

$81

How much do senior java developer jobs pay per hour?

As of Jun 9, 2026, the average hourly pay for senior java developer in Bristow, VA is $59.65, according to ZipRecruiter salary data. Most workers in this role earn between $52.26 and $66.63 per hour, depending on experience, location, and employer.

What is the difference between Senior Java Developer vs Java Software Engineer?

AspectSenior Java DeveloperJava Software Engineer
Required CredentialsBachelor's in CS or related, Java certifications often preferredBachelor's in CS or related, Java certifications beneficial
Work EnvironmentTeam lead roles, project management, mentoringDevelopment-focused, coding, testing, and implementation
Employer & Industry UsageTech companies, finance, e-commerceSoftware firms, startups, enterprise IT
Common Search & ComparisonOften compared for experience level and responsibilitiesSimilar roles with slight variations in scope

The main difference between a Senior Java Developer and a Java Software Engineer lies in their responsibilities and experience. Senior Java Developers typically take on leadership, mentoring, and project management roles, while Java Software Engineers focus more on coding, development, and technical implementation. Both roles require strong Java skills and relevant credentials, but the Senior Java Developer usually has more experience and a broader scope of responsibilities.

What are some common challenges Senior Java Developers face when working on large-scale enterprise projects?

Senior Java Developers often encounter challenges such as maintaining code quality across large codebases, managing dependencies between modules, and ensuring optimal application performance. Collaborating with cross-functional teams—including QA, DevOps, and product management—requires clear communication and effective problem-solving. Additionally, staying updated with the latest Java frameworks and best practices is essential for delivering scalable and maintainable solutions in complex enterprise environments.

What are the key skills and qualifications needed to thrive as a Senior Java Developer, and why are they important?

To thrive as a Senior Java Developer, you need advanced proficiency in Java programming, experience with software design patterns, and a strong grasp of backend development, often supported by a degree in computer science or related field. Familiarity with frameworks like Spring, build tools such as Maven or Gradle, and version control systems like Git, as well as knowledge of cloud platforms, is typically required. Excellent problem-solving, leadership, and communication skills help you guide teams and collaborate effectively. These competencies are crucial for delivering robust, scalable software solutions and driving technical success within development teams.

What are Senior Java Developers?

Senior Java Developers are experienced software engineers who specialize in using the Java programming language to design, develop, and maintain complex applications. They typically lead development teams, oversee project architecture, and ensure code quality through best practices. In addition to strong coding skills, they often mentor junior developers and collaborate with stakeholders to deliver robust software solutions. Their expertise is crucial in building scalable, high-performance applications across various industries.
What job categories do people searching Senior Java Developer jobs in Bristow, VA look for? The top searched job categories for Senior Java Developer jobs in Bristow, VA are:
What cities near Bristow, VA are hiring for Senior Java Developer jobs? Cities near Bristow, VA with the most Senior Java Developer job openings:
Senior Java Developer

Senior Java Developer

INSPYR Solutions

Merrifield, VA • On-site

$57 - $72.75/hr

Full-time

Medical, Retirement

Posted 12 days ago


Job description

Title: Full Stack Engineer
Location: Remote
Duration: Initial 6 months plus extensions
Work Requirements: USC, Green Card holder

Job Description
The role requires deep expertise in Java/J2EE development, including building APIs and microservices using REST/SOAP, along with strong proficiency in XML, OpenAPI, Maven, ANT, and modern frameworks. Candidates must have advanced knowledge of data structures, algorithms, CI/CD pipelines, Git-based version control, and web technologies, with hands-on experience in testing, debugging, and performance optimization across scalable distributed systems. Preferred skills include experience with WebSphere deployments, automation tools (e.g., Ansible), and familiarity with mainframe technologies such as COBOL, CICS, and z/OS, as well as exposure to financial services application development. Description: Design, develop, and enhance complex software applications supporting a mission critical, time sensitive initiative focused on enhancing applications that integrate distributed applications with client's Core Banking platform. Serve as a senior technical contributor responsible for translating business and platform requirements into secure, scalable, and reliable solutions across the full software development lifecycle. Operate with minimal supervision while exercising strong technical judgment. Collaborate with Core Banking, testing, middleware, and platform teams to manage dependencies, mitigate risk, and meet aggressive delivery timelines.
Responsibilities:
Design, develop, and optimize high-quality software applications using various advanced programming languages and frameworks that meet business requirements
Collaborate with stakeholders and team members to gather and analyze requirements, translate requirements into technical specifications, propose innovative solutions, and ensure timely task completion
Write clean, scalable, and maintainable code that adheres to industry best practices and organizational coding standards
Implement data structures and algorithms efficiently, optimizing code for performance, scalability, and user experience
Identify, troubleshoot, and resolve errors in application function
Conduct team code reviews, provide constructive feedback, and learn from colleagues' expertise to maintain a high-quality codebase
Lead small efforts, while building strong working relationships with stakeholders, team members, and subject matter experts
Contribute to generating and adhering to application and software development policies, standards, and procedures
Continuously learn from individual and team experiences, fostering growth and improvement through collaboration and continuous feedback Required Qualifications
Bachelor's degree in Computer Science, Information Systems, a related field, or the equivalent combination of education, training, or experience
5-7 years of experience in application or software development
Advanced proficiency in software development principles, methodologies (including Agile), pipelines, and version control systems (Git and GitHub for source code control)
Expertise in programming languages / standards / build tools including Java, XML, Open API, Maven, and ANT, with strong knowledge of modern frameworks and libraries
Deep understanding of web technologies and technical applications, capable of designing and implementing scalable solutions
Strong problem-solving, analytical, and troubleshooting skills, with the ability to address complex technical issues efficiently
Advanced written and verbal communication skills for articulating technical concepts to both technical and non-technical stakeholders
Experience using incident tracking, project management, and change control software tooling
Expertise in data structures, algorithms, and applying them in the design and build of applications for optimal performance and scalability
Demonstrated Experience with:
• Object-oriented programming languages with specific emphasis on Java / J2EE
• Building JEE web framework APIs including servlets
• Developing web services, microservices, and APIs using REST and SOAP architecture patterns
• REST principles and implementation of both client and server-side implementations
• Testing & Debugging: Write and maintain unit and integration tests; identify, troubleshoot, and resolve software defects.
• Continuous Integration & Delivery practices and tools (CI/CD pipelines)
• Development using web APIs including raw Apache HTTP Client, JAX-WS, JAX-RS and similar Desired Qualifications
• Experience deploying EAR and WAR components on WebSphere Application Server Network Deployment (ND) 8.x and/or 9.x. Some exposure to WebSphere administration is a plus.
• Mainframe programming experience, concepts, or work involving COBOL, S/390 assembler, CICS, COMMAREA programming, 3270 "Green Screens", screen scraping and similar on IBM System z (z/OS) or System i (AS/400)
• Experience developing scripts or applications to automate system/application deployment, configuration, or management (such as Ansible)
• Experience developing applications serving the financial services industry
Our benefits package includes:
  • Comprehensive medical benefits
  • Competitive pay, 401(k)
  • Retirement plan
  • ...and much more!

About INSPYR Solutions:
Technology is our focus and quality is our commitment. As a national expert in delivering flexible technology and talent solutions, we strategically align industry and technical expertise with our clients' business objectives and cultural needs. Our solutions are tailored to each client and include a wide variety of professional services, project, and talent solutions. By always striving for excellence and focusing on the human aspect of our business, we work seamlessly with our talent and clients to match the right solutions to the right opportunities. Learn more about us at inspyrsolutions.com.
INSPYR Solutions provides Equal Employment Op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, sex, national origin, age, disability, or genetics. In addition to federal law requirements, INSPYR Solutions complies with applicable state and local laws governing nondiscrimination in employment in every location in which the company has facilities.
Information collected and processed through your application with INSPYR Solutions (including any job applications you choose to submit) is subject to INSPYR Solutions' Privacy Policy and INSPYR Solutions' AI and Automated Employment Decision Tool Policy: https://www.inspyrsolutions.com/policies/ . By submitting an application, you are consenting to being contacted by INSPYR Solutions through phone, email, or text.
26-157083